What to Expect

Working in Baarle-Nassau usually involves physical tasks, often outdoors or in industrial settings. Hours generally range from full-time schedules of 35-40 hours per week, with occasional overtime depending on the sector. Common roles include manual labor, manufacturing, hospitality, retail, and administrative positions. Dutch labor laws ensure fair working conditions, including paid holidays and sick leave. Some positions may require working shifts, including weekends, so flexibility can be valuable. Expect a multicultural environment with colleagues from various European countries.

Requirements

To work legally in the Netherlands, you will need a valid work permit (if applicable), a BSN (Dutch citizen service number), and proof of health insurance. Basic proficiency in Dutch is helpful but not always necessary, depending on the role. Salary & Benefits

In the Netherlands in 2026, the minimum wage for workers aged 21 and over is €14.71/hour. Many employers offer wages starting from €15-€17/hour, depending on the sector and experience. Salaries can reach €20/hour for skilled roles or overtime. Benefits typically include holiday allowance, paid leave, and social security contributions. Frequently Asked Questions

  • What types of jobs are available in Baarle-Nassau? There are roles across manufacturing, agriculture, retail, hospitality, and administrative work suitable for adults and EU migrant workers.
  • Do I need Dutch language skills to work here? Basic Dutch helps, but many companies use English or work in international teams, especially in sectors like retail and hospitality.
  • What documents are required to work legally? You need a valid ID, BSN number, proof of health insurance, and potentially a work permit depending on your nationality and visa status.
  • What is the typical salary for workers in Baarle-Nassau? Expect wages between €14.71 and €20/hour, depending on the role, experience, and whether overtime is involved.
